Supervisors Analog Devices, Inc. MAX815LEPA+ Overview
The Supervisors Analog Devices, Inc. MAX815LEPA+ is a high-performance integrated circuit designed to monitor power supplies in microprocessor systems, ensuring optimal performance and system stability. This IC is housed in an 8DIP package, making it suitable for a wide range of applications where space and reliability are critical. Its primary function is to supervise system voltages and provide a reset signal to the host processor when necessary, thereby preventing system failure due to unstable or inadequate power supply. Its robust design and advanced features make it an ideal choice for demanding applications that require precise voltage monitoring and reliable operation.
MAX815LEPA+ Features
The MAX815LEPA+ from Analog Devices features a variety of functionalities that enhance its efficiency and reliability. It includes a precision voltage monitor with a single channel configuration, offering tight accuracy for critical applications. Additionally, the device supports manual reset input, enabling system designers to implement custom reset triggers. The IC also provides a reset output during power-up, power-down, and brownout conditions, ensuring that the system remains in a known state under variable power conditions. Its wide operating temperature range makes it suitable for industrial applications as well.
